Ingredients

Take Oreos and milk to the next level with this fluffy cookies and cream cake, layered together with a coffee Oreo buttercream. Are you drooling too?

Ingredients:
– 1 sleeve of Oreo cookies (about 16 cookies), cream removed
– 1/2 cup butter, room temperature
– 1/2 cup oil
– 1 1/2 cups sugar
– 4 eggs, room temperature
– 2 tablespoons vanilla extract
– 3 cups cake flour
– 1 teaspoon salt
– 2 1/2 teaspoons baking powder
– 1 1/3 cups buttermilk
– 1 cup unsalted butter
– 3 1/2 cups powdered sugar (about one box)
– 4 tablespoons whole milk
– 2-3 tablespoons espresso powder to taste
– 2 teaspoons vanilla extract
– 1/2 teaspoon salt
– 1 sleeve of Oreos, cream removed and crushed up

How to Make Cookies and Cream Cake with Coffee Oreo Buttercream

Step 1: Preheat the Oven

Preheat the oven to 325°F. Grease and flour three 6-inch cake pans or two larger pans (8 or 9 inches). Set aside.

Step 2: Prepare the Oreos

Separate the Oreos by scraping off the cream filling. Place just the cookie parts into a plastic bag. Use a rolling pin to crush them into small pieces.

Step 3: Mix Butter and Oil

In a large mixing bowl fitted with a whisk attachment, beat the softened butter and oil together until they become homogenous, about three minutes. Ensure your butter is completely at room temperature for best results.

Step 4: Add Sugar

Slowly add granulated sugar to the butter-oil mixture while beating on high speed until light, fluffy, and pale yellow—approximately three minutes.

Step 5: Incorporate Eggs

Add eggs one at a time along with vanilla extract. Scrape down the bowl after each addition. Beat on high for an additional three minutes to incorporate air into the mixture.

Step 6: Combine Dry Ingredients

In a separate bowl, sift together cake flour, salt, and baking powder. Alternately mix in dry ingredients and buttermilk in four batches, starting with buttermilk. It’s fine if there are a few lumps; avoid overmixing! Fold in Oreo pieces gently.

Step 7: Bake

Divide batter evenly into prepared pans. Bake for about thirty minutes or until lightly golden brown, springs back when pressed, and a knife comes out clean. Transfer cakes to a cooling rack once done.

Step 8: Make Frosting

Cream together unsalted butter, powdered sugar, milk, vanilla extract, and salt until light and fluffy—about one minute. Gradually add espresso powder according to taste preference (use less for milder flavor). Stir in crushed Oreos by hand so they remain chunky.

Step 9: Assemble Cake

Place the first cake layer on a stand or plate. Spread a generous amount of frosting on top before adding the second layer. Repeat this process with all layers before frosting the edges of the entire cake. Top with extra crushed Oreos for decoration!

Common Mistakes to Avoid

Baking can be tricky, and making a Cookies and Cream Cake with Coffee Oreo Buttercream is no exception. Here are some common mistakes to avoid for the best results.

  • Using cold ingredients: Always use room temperature ingredients. Cold butter or eggs can lead to uneven mixing and a dense cake.
  • Overmixing the batter: Be gentle when combining the dry ingredients with wet ones. Overmixing can create a tough texture instead of a light cake.
  • Not measuring flour correctly: Scoop and level your flour rather than scooping directly from the bag. This prevents using too much flour, which can affect the cake’s fluffiness.
  • Ignoring baking time: Keep an eye on your cake while it bakes. Every oven is different, so start checking a few minutes before the recommended time.
  • Neglecting to cool completely: Allow the cakes to cool fully before frosting. If they are still warm, the frosting may melt and slide off.

Storage & Reheating Instructions

Refrigerator Storage

  • Store leftover cake in an airtight container in the fridge.
  • It will stay fresh for up to 3 days.

Freezing Cookies and Cream Cake with Coffee Oreo Buttercream

  • For longer storage, wrap slices tightly in plastic wrap and place them in a freezer-safe container.
  • The cake can be frozen for up to 2 months.

Can I make this cake ahead of time?

Yes! You can bake the cake layers in advance and freeze them. Just frost when ready to serve.

What should I do if my cake is too dry?

If your cake turns out dry, try adding a simple syrup made from equal parts water and sugar brushed between layers for extra moisture.
